
About This Property
East Magnolia Village Apts comprises 24 units in Port Gibson, Mississippi, with 23 units designated as low-income housing serving families. The property offers a mix of eight one-bedroom and sixteen two-bedroom apartments and has been in service since 1988. The property participates in the 9% Low-Income Housing Tax Credit program.

Fair Market Rent - Claiborne County, MS
FMR represents the estimated amount needed to cover rent and utilities for a moderately-priced unit in this area.
| Bedrooms | FMR |
|---|---|
| Studio/Efficiency | $738 |
| 1 Bedroom | $742 |
| 2 Bedroom | $903 |
| 3 Bedroom | $1,131 |
| 4 Bedroom | $1,219 |
Income Limits - Claiborne County, MS
Annual income limits by household size used to determine eligibility for affordable housing programs.

| Household | Extremely Low (30%) | Very Low (50%) | Low (80%) |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 Person | $12,880 | $18,600 | $29,750 |
| 2 Persons | $17,420 | $21,250 | $34,000 |
| 3 Persons | $21,960 | $23,900 | $38,250 |
| 4 Persons | $26,500 | $26,550 | $42,500 |
| 5 Persons | $28,700 | $28,700 | $45,900 |
| 6 Persons | $30,800 | $30,800 | $49,300 |
| 7 Persons | $32,950 | $32,950 | $52,700 |
| 8 Persons | $35,050 | $35,050 | $56,100 |
